Djibouti Flag Flag Information two equal horizontal bands of light blue (top) and light green with a white isosceles triangle based on the hoist side bearing a red five-pointed star in the center blue stands for sea and sky and the Issa Somali people green symbolizes earth and the Afar people white represents peace the red star recalls the struggle for independence and stands for unity
